Title :
Statistical analysis of the ratio of electric and magnetic fields in random field generators

Abstract :
In this paper we present statistical models of the ratio of random electric and magnetic fields in mode-stirred reverberation chambers. This ratio is based on the electric and magnetic field statistics derived for ideal reverberation conditions. It provides a further performance indicator for close-to-ideal electromagnetically reverberant environments. The presented probability density functions are verified by Monte Carlo simulations and by experimental measurements.
